Lipids

Biological compounds that are insoluble in water (hydrophobic) but soluble in organic solvents such as chloroform and methanol.

Saturated Fatty Acids

Fatty acids with no double bonds between carbons in the alkyl chain.

7
New cards

Unsaturated Fatty Acids

Fatty acids containing one or more double bonds in the alkyl chain.

Solubility of Fatty Acids

Decreases as the chain length increases or as the number of double bonds decreases.

11
New cards

Melting Point of Fatty Acids

Increases with longer chain length and decreases with more double bonds.

12
New cards

Trans fatty acids

Fatty acids formed by partial hydrogenation of unsaturated fats that take on an extended conformation, allowing them to pack more regularly and have higher melting points.

13
New cards

Triacylglycerols (Triglyceride)

The primary storage form of lipids (body fat) consisting of a glycerol backbone esterified to three fatty acids.

14
New cards

Lipases

Enzymes that catalyze the hydrolysis of stored triacylglycerols, releasing fatty acids.

Glycerophospholipids

Primary constituents of cell membranes with an LL-glycerol-3-phosphate backbone.

17
New cards

Cardiolipin (Diphosphatidylglycerol)

A glycerophospholipid with a net charge of 2-2 at pH7pH\,7, consisting of two phosphatidic acids joined by a glycerol.

18
New cards

Sphingolipids

Membrane lipids with a sphingosine backbone where a fatty acid is joined via an amide linkage rather than an ester linkage.

19
New cards

Sphingomyelin

A sphingolipid abundant in the myelin sheath that surrounds animal nerve cells.

Sterols

Structural lipids in eukaryotic membranes characterized by a steroid nucleus of four fused rings and a polar hydroxyl group at C3C-3.

Eicosanoids

Paracrine hormones derived from arachidonic acid (20:4(Δ5,8,11,14)20:4(\Delta^{5,8,11,14})), including prostaglandins, thromboxanes, and leukotrienes.

26
New cards

NSAIDs

Nonsteroidal anti-inflammatory drugs like aspirin and ibuprofen that reduce prostaglandin formation by inhibiting cyclooxygenase (COX1/COX2COX1/COX2) enzymes.

Vitamin K

A lipid-soluble vitamin that serves as a blood-clotting cofactor.

28
New cards

Vitamin A (Retinol)

A lipid-soluble hormone precursor and pigment involved in vision and signaling changes in gene expression.

29
New cards

Terpenes

A diverse family of compounds synthesized from isoprene units, often found in plant essential oils.
